Q:
"buckle down for the long haul"
He looked calm, which was extraordinary under the circumstances. Sometimes the really cold ones, the sociopaths, found that calm after the initial shock, and buckled down for the long haul. ne anlama geliyor?
He looked calm, which was extraordinary under the circumstances. Sometimes the really cold ones, the sociopaths, found that calm after the initial shock, and buckled down for the long haul. ne anlama geliyor?
A:
to “buckle down” is to set your mind toward a specific goal and work very hard to achieve it. To say something is happening “for the long haul” indicates that something is happening for a very long time, even up to permanently.
So, “to buckle down for the long haul” is to gear up for hard work, or dealing with a difficult time, for an extended period of time.
An example might be a student enrolled in a difficult class which they need to pass in order to graduate. This student would need to “buckle down for the long haul” and really take their studies seriously, studying hard and consistently in order to pass, for the duration of the course (which, to the student, could feel like a really long time if the class is very difficult for them).

Q:
buckles ve distortion arasındaki fark nedir?
A:
buckles, buckling = collapses or bows outwards due to excessive pressure (as in the picture)
distortion = any change of shape
Buckling is a form of distortion, but not all distortion is buckling.
